Overview
- Thunder Rosa confirmed she is departing Busted Open Radio and described the change as a new chapter after four years on the show.
- The exit follows an announcement that SiriusXM will rebrand Pro Wrestling Nation 24/7 as WWE Radio, a shift that raised questions about non‑WWE talent appearing on the channel.
- In her public statement Rosa thanked AEW president Tony Khan and her Busted Open colleagues and producers for supporting her role on the program.
- Rosa remains under a dual contract with All Elite Wrestling and Mexico’s CMLL and said she will continue her in‑ring career and stay engaged with fans and wrestling media.
- Industry observers say the rebrand highlights how platform and brand alignment can limit cross‑promotion and may reduce opportunities for talent not employed by WWE.
